LQW32FT2R7M0HL Frequently Asked Questions (FAQs)

  • The recommended land pattern for LQW32FT2R7M0HL is a rectangular pad with a size of 2.5mm x 1.5mm, with a non-solder mask defined (NSMD) pad shape. This ensures proper soldering and minimizes the risk of solder bridging.
  • To minimize the impact of PCB layout and proximity to other components, keep the LQW32FT2R7M0HL at least 1mm away from other components, and avoid placing it near high-frequency or high-current paths. Additionally, use a solid ground plane underneath the inductor to reduce electromagnetic interference (EMI).
  • The maximum operating temperature range for LQW32FT2R7M0HL is -40°C to +125°C. However, the inductor's characteristics, such as inductance and Q factor, may vary outside the recommended operating temperature range of -20°C to +80°C.
  • To ensure proper soldering and avoid solder joint failures, use a soldering iron with a temperature range of 250°C to 260°C, and apply a soldering flux with a moderate activity level. Also, ensure the PCB is clean and free of oxidation, and use a solder with a melting point above 217°C.
  • While the LQW32FT2R7M0HL is designed to withstand normal vibration and shock, it may not be suitable for extreme environments. If your application requires high vibration or shock resistance, consider using a more robust inductor or adding additional mechanical support to the PCB.

About Murata Electronics

Murata Manufacturing Co., Ltd. is a Japanese multinational company that specializes in the design, manufacturing, and sale of electronic components and solutions. Murata offers a wide range of electronic components and modules that are used in various industries and applications. Some of their key product categories include: capacitors, inductors, resistors, sensors, rf components and modules, and power devices.
